She was born in Auburn on May 3, 1929 to Joseph and Hermeline (Gagnon) Laliberte. She lived in Manchester and Palm Springs, CA for many years before moving to Hooksett several years ago.
Mrs. Bernier worked for Langley Contract Stitchers, Prevue Products and Allen Bradley Company for many years.
She was a member of the Daughters of Isabella and the Queen City Promenaders.
She enjoyed square dancing, reading, playing cards, games and casino adventures. Most of all, she enjoyed time with her family.
